Warning Signs You Need Leaking Pipe Water Removal
Ignoring the warning signs of a pipe leak can lead to catastrophic consequences. Don’t wait until it’s too late, keep an eye out for these common indicators: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
A persistent musty smell in your home can be a sign of a hidden pipe leak. This is especially true if the smell is accompanied by water stains or warping on your walls or floors.
Water Stains or Warping
Discolored patches on your walls or floors can be a sign of water damage. If you notice these stains,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the cause.
Spongy or Soft Floors
If your floors feel spongy or soft, it could be a sign of water damage. This is especially true if the affected area is near a pipe or plumbing fixture.
Increased Water Bills
A sudden spike in your water bills can be a sign of a hidden pipe leak. This is especially true if you’ve noticed other warning signs, such as water stains or musty odors.
Running Toilets or Leaks Under Sinks
A running toilet or leak under a sink can be a sign of a more significant issue. If you notice these problems, it’s essential to investigate further to find out the cause.
Water Damage on Your Ceiling
Water damage on your ceiling can be a sign of a pipe leak in the roof or walls. If you notice this issue, it’s crucial to address it quickly to prevent further damage.

Leaking Pipe Water Removal Cost In Brier, WA
The cost of leaking pipe water removal in Brier, WA, can vary depending on the severity of the leak,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ates are free and based on an on-site assessment. Here are some typical price ranges for different aspects of our service:
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Leak detection and assessment | $200 – $500 | Severity of the leak, complexity of the issue |
| Water extraction and drying | $500 – $2,500 | Amount of water, size of the affected area |
| Repair and restoration | $1,000 – $5,000 | Severity of the damage, materials needed |
| Final inspection and cleaning | $100 – $500 | Complexity of the issue, amount of work required |
